## Break-Glass: PixHoard Image Cache

New folks: if the PixHoard image cache leaks memory and OOMs the Renner nodes, don't wait for approvals. Restart via the break-glass account, file an incident, and notify the cache owner. Access is audited. The break-glass account unlocks with the recovery passphrase below.

recovery phrase for kagaf-yajof: fraax-quenwyn-lamion

Break-glass access — Catalogue import (Larchfield Library System)

This page covers emergency access during a stalled catalogue import. If the Inkwell importer hangs mid-batch and the normal admin console is unreachable, break-glass access lets you resume or roll back the import directly on the staging node. Use it only when both on-call librarians approve, and log your session afterwards. To open the break-glass console, you will be prompted for the recovery passphrase, which is:

strongbox words: oliael-gilax-lamael

**Q: My export job failed. Can I just retry it?**

Yep, usually. Fernwheel exports are safe to retry — we deduplicate on the job token, so you won't get double files. If you're seeing a 409, your plugin is probably reusing an old token; mint a new one per user action, not per retry. Still failing after three attempts? That's typically a quota issue on our side, not yours. The full retry semantics, including backoff recommendations for plugin authors, are written up here:

wiki page, kahog-hahig: https://vault.zemvargrid.internal/display/deploy/repo/settings/merge_requests/job/settings/6f3b933774dbc5320a4daa18

## Building Access — Spares Room (Hullbrook Annex)

Contractors: the spare hardware room is down the east corridor on the ground floor, third door on the left. Sign in at the front desk first and grab a visitor lanyard. Anything you take out, jot it in the blue logbook — yes, even the little stuff. The door self-locks, so don't wedge it. To get in, punch in the code below.

staff pass of hagug-taguf = bdg-HJ-9